Many Web applications are all required high quality information from the Deep Web data sources at present. Such as the Deep Web data source discovering, the extract from query results, and the information integration of query results. They are the key technology in the process of Deep Web information integration. This paper proposes a data sources selection method based on domain ontology. It is used for finding the most relevant sets of query interface related to domain ontology, which is a premise for Deep Web information integration. This approach is based on the interface for its own features and the back-end database semantic. Therefore, it makes better performance than existing approaches.
